How do you remove Decals?

What is the best way to remove Decals? I have an evo and a few small decals on it.

If peeling them doesn't work, try soaping that area of the car down with car wash soap, and use a razor blade , CAREFULLY, to pry off the edges.

The vinyl should come off in one piece.
